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

Compounds of the formula (I) wherein Q is a direct bond or an n-valent linking group; n is an integer 2, 3, or 4; Z is for example C 1 -C 20 alkylene, C 2 -C 20 alkenylene, C 5 -C 8 cycloalkylene or C 5 -C 8 cycloalkenylene; Y is for example C 6 -C 20 aryl or C 3 -C 20 heteroaryl; R 1 is for example hydrogen, C 2 -C 5 alkenyl, C 3 -C 8 cycloalkyl, C 1 -C 12 alkyl, phenyl, naphthyl, C 3 -C 20 heteroaryl, C 1 -C 8 alkoxy, benzyloxy or phenoxy; R 2 is for example C 1 -C 20 alkyl, C 2 -C 12 alkenyl, C 4 -C 8 cycloalkenyl, C 2 -C 12 alkinyl, C 3 -C 10 cycloalkyl, phenyl or naphthyl; R 15 , R 16 , R 17 , R 18 , R 19 and R 20 independently of each other for example are hydrogen, halogen, C 1 -C 20 alkyl, C 6 -C 20 aryl or C 4 -C 20 heteroaryl; provided that a compound wherein R 15 , R 16 , R 17 , R 15 , R 19 and R 20 are hydrogen, Y is thienyl, R 1 is methyl, R 2 is ethyl, n is 2, Q is a direct bond and Z is n-propylene and a compound wherein R 15 , R 16 , R 17 , R 18 , R 19 and R 20 are hydrogen, Y is thienyl, R 1 is methyl, R 2 is ethyl, n is 2, Q as an n-valent linking group is methylene and Z is methylene are excluded; are reactive photoinitiators in particular in electronic applications.
